Output 4ae089fc64a4e4a3df82a29ae572530f2ffb431fcbe7560b94b644f367be0dd7:1

value
428355
script pubkey
OP_0 OP_PUSHBYTES_20 8375962a8f9869c21ea2fae9c56424de9b89028c
address
bc1qsd6ev250np5uy84zlt5u2epym6dcjq5vwr9ufj
transaction
4ae089fc64a4e4a3df82a29ae572530f2ffb431fcbe7560b94b644f367be0dd7
confirmations
151682
spent
true